VPd₂ is an intermetallic compound combining vanadium and palladium, belonging to the class of binary metallic systems with ordered crystal structures. This material exhibits significant elastic stiffness and moderate density, making it of interest for structural and functional applications where high strength-to-weight performance is required. While primarily investigated in materials research rather than established industrial production, VPd₂-type compounds are explored for potential use in high-temperature structural applications, wear-resistant coatings, and advanced catalytic systems where the unique properties of transition metal combinations can be leveraged.
